Job Description

Looking for a creative, self-driven intern to help produce and manage video content centred on real-life estate planning stories. The content will run across Facebook and Instagram in both long-form and short-form (Reels) formats, with the goal of making it relatable, human, and easy to understand through storytelling.

Key Responsibilities

  • Edit long-form videos and short-form Reels for Facebook and Instagram, turning raw footage and interviews into polished, engaging content.
  • Assist in developing storylines and narrative angles for real-life stories, translating client experiences into compelling, digestible content.
  • Generate content ideas and pitch new formats, hooks, and series concepts to keep the content fresh and audience-relevant.
  • Take initiative in scouting stories, trends, and creative directions rather than waiting to be briefed on every detail.
  • Manage the day-to-day posting schedule and presence on Facebook and Instagram, including captions, hashtags, and basic community engagement (comments/DMs).
  • Support pre-production tasks such as scripting, shot planning, and light on-site filming when needed.
  • Track basic content performance (views, engagement, follower growth) and suggest adjustments based on what's working.
  • Keep an organised content calendar and asset library (raw footage, edited files, thumbnails, captions).

What We're Looking For

  • Proficiency in video editing software (e.g. CapCut, Premiere Pro, Final Cut Pro, DaVinci Resolve - any is fine, as long as the output looks professional).
  • A strong eye for storytelling and pacing, especially for short-form/Reels-style content.
  • Comfortable with or eager to learn social media management tools and best practices for Facebook and Instagram (posting, scheduling, basic analytics).
  • Proactive and idea-driven - someone who brings suggestions to the table rather than only executing instructions.
  • Good written communication skills for captions, scripts, and storytelling copy.
  • Interest in finance, insurance, or estate planning is a plus but not required - willingness to learn the subject matter matters more.
  • Able to work both independently (remote editing/planning) and collaboratively (occasional in-person shoots/briefings).
